The Post-Consumer Recycled Plastics Standard: How Sustainable Consumer Electronics Materials and Recycled Plastic Electronics Manufacturing Are Shaping Circular Economy
Post-consumer recycled plastics have become the cornerstone of advanced circular economy strategies, offering reliable material performance, waste reduction, and environmental responsibility. As electronics manufacturers commit to sustainability, the role of post-consumer recycled plastics has grown significantly. The Post-Consumer Recycled Plastics in Consumer Electronics Market was estimated at USD 5.05 billion in 2024 and is projected to grow to USD 15.93 billion by 2035, registering a CAGR of 11.01%. Key Applications Driving Market Growth
Post-consumer recycled plastics and sustainable consumer electronics materials find applications across diverse sectors. The smartphone manufacturing industry holds the largest share, benefiting from post-consumer recycled plastics for sustainable device casings and components. The laptop manufacturing industry is the fastest-growing application, driven by the need for reliable and sustainable material solutions. The wearable device manufacturing industry is rapidly gaining traction, with post-consumer recycled plastics used for eco-friendly smartwatch and fitness tracker components. The tablet manufacturing industry is adopting post-consumer recycled plastics for sustainable tablet housings. The accessories manufacturing industry is exploring post-consumer recycled plastics for eco-friendly chargers, cables, and cases.
